Abstract
CuCo2S4 hollow spheres are synthesized from CuCo2O4 hollow spheres without destroying the hollow structure, and N/S doped graphene is coated simultaneously through an electrostatic self-assembly method. Benefiting from the simultaneously design of composition and structure of mixed metal sulfides, the composite exhibit excellent cycle stability and rate capability.
